Month: March 2007 Articles

Iranians Celebrate the New Year 1386

Right after midnight on Wednesday, 21 March, Iranians will be celebrating Norouz (new day), the start of 1386, the new Iranian year - a celebration which is at least 2,500 years old. The new year is also celebrated in Afghanistan, in areas...

300 Reasons To Get Mad

By Firoze Hirjikaka Parsis (Zoroastrians) - in India and abroad - are up in arms over the unflattering portrayal of...

No Results Found

The page you requested could not be found. Try refining your search, or use the navigation above to locate the post.